Why high-potential programs matter

Talent retention

When high potentials see a clear growth path, they stay longer, engage deeper, and contribute more. Structured programs keep your best people engaged and growing with you.

Succession planning

Pinpoint future leaders before gaps appear. Objective assessment ensures the right people are ready for critical roles when you need them.

Performance impact

Focus development investments where they create the most value. Accurate identification cultivates leaders who drive measurable business results.

Objective identification

Go beyond performance reviews and manager intuition. Behavioral assessment uncovers hidden leadership potential and strengthens the diversity of your pipeline.

1) Define potential

Establish what "high potential" means for your organization. Set clear, measurable criteria based on leadership behaviors and motivation that align with your workforce strategy and succession needs.

2) Assess and identify high potentials

Evaluate your talent pool using behavioral assessment to uncover natural propensities, strengths, leadership potential, and cultural alignment. Build an objective, bias-reduced understanding of who demonstrates the behavioral readiness for future leadership roles.

3) Support development

Build targeted development plans informed by each individual's behavioral profile. Pinpoint specific growth areas so coaching, mentoring, and stretch assignments are focused where they'll have the most impact on leadership readiness.

4) Track progress

Monitor the metrics that matter, such as promotion rates, engagement, retention, and performance improvement. Use talent analytics to validate program impact and demonstrate ROI over time.
